I often describe my first independent research project as something I stumbled into rather than set out for. It began not with a grand plan, but with curiosity and a small act of following up. During a university hackathon, I was working on a fish detection tool for farmers when I crossed paths with one of my university's grad student—now an assistant professor—who was struggling with the application of some machine learning algorithms. Once he explained the challenge, I couldn’t resist diving deeper into his thesis problem.That four-week collaboration opened the academic door for me—both into the world of high-dimensional data challenges and to Prof. Dilip Kumar Sharma, who would later become my mentor.

When I eventually designed my own study with professor, I wasn’t just motivated by algorithms or results. What kept me going was the thrill of trying to bring structure to the dataset's complexity—how to balance accuracy with interpretability, speed with reliability— that question kept me going. I had only modest coding and ML skills when I began, but this project pushed me to grow. Nights of debugging, endless revisions of the thesis, and all those sleepless nights shaped not just my research, but my patience and resilience.

Looking back, the publication is just a small part of the journey that still lies ahead of me. What truly mattered was learning how to ask the right questions and how to keep moving despite setbacks. It would have been easy to give up—it wasn’t part of my curriculum—but I carried on simply for the sake of learning and to answer the questions I asked before I started. And in the end, that made all the difference.
